If 6 # 8 = 10 and 5 # 12 = 13, then 9 # 40 = ?

A47

B63

C41

D53

Answer:

C. 41

Read Explanation:

6 # 8 = (6)² + (8)² = 100 = (10)²

5 # 12 = (5)² + (12)² = 169 = (13)²

9 # 40 = (9)² + (40)² = 1681= (41)²
